The History of the Antarctic
The discovery of the antarctic land mass was in some respects down to increased demand for whale oil and seal fur. Seals continued to be hunted to the brink of extinction by whaling parties, but there was still a huge demand for balin - also known as whale bone. Balin comes from the large plate like structures that are found in the mouths of certain types of whales. They act as sieves or filters, catching tiny marine organisms that the whales consume. In 18 95, a whaling expedition made the first ever landing to collect biological and geological specimens on the antarctica mainland.
